My venerable Spencer Pro Tape 35DCRSX had a service live of nearly eleven years. It's been limping along for the last three or four and I've disassembled and rebuilt it a few times, but I think it's not coming back from its latest misadventure.

I'd like to hear any buzzer recommendations for a sturdy, trouble free and self-rewinding Diameter tape. Some of the oaks and tropical species in my area can easily exceed ten feet in diameter, so I'm thinking in the fifty foot range. Since I'm in the good old non-metric USA, it will have to be in inch/foot gradation. I'll also want a hooked end for one man measurements.

I think the plastic to plastic and metal to plastic construction of my Pro Tape doomed it to failure, so I'd like something with beefier innards for my next D-Tape acquisition.

Please let me know what's worked best for you. Cheers!1595260118002.jpeg1595260118002.jpeg
